📖 Comeback Player of the Year odds voting

The MLB Comeback Player of the Year award is given annually to one player in each league (American and National) who has shown a notable return to form after facing adversity.

That could include coming back from a major injury, rebounding from a poor season, or returning to the game after personal issues or time away. Unlike other major MLB awards, the Baseball Writers’ Association of America (BBWAA) doesn't vote on this honor. Instead, a panel of MLB.com staff and beat reporters determines the winners.

Voters select one player per league, and the player with the most votes receives the award. While statistical performance is important, the narrative behind a player's journey often plays a significant role in the decision, making this award a celebration of resilience, perseverance, and determination.

📜 MLB Comeback Player of the Year odds: History

🏆 Past AL Comeback Player of the Year winners

Year Player Team Position
2024 Garrett Crochet Chi White Sox P
2023 Liam Hendriks Chi White Sox P
2022 Justin Verlander Houston P
2021 Trey Mancini Baltimore 1B/OF
2020 Salvador Perez Kansas City C
2019 Carlos Carrasco Cleveland P
2018 David Price Boston SP
2017 Mike Moustakas Kansas City 3B
2016 Rick Porcello Boston SP
2015 Prince Fielder Texas 1B
2014 Chris Young Seattle P
2013 Mariano Rivera NY Yankees P

🏆 Past NL Comeback Player of the Year winners

Year Name Position
2024 Chris Sale, ATL P
2023 Cody Bellinger, CHC OF/1B
2022 Albert Pujols, STL DH
2021 Buster Posey, SF C
2020 Daniel Bard, COL P
2019 Josh Donaldson, ATL 3B
2018 Jonny Venters, ATL RP
2017 Greg Holland, COL P
2016 Anthony Rendon, WAS 3B
2015 Matt Harvey, NYM P
2014 Casey McGehee, MIA 3B
2013 Francisco Liriano, PIT P
